Brief Summary

The aim of this study is to determine the clinical spectrum and natural progression of Hereditary Spastic Paraplegias (HSP) and related disorders in a prospective multicenter natural history study, identify digital, imaging and molecular biomarkers that can assist in diagnosis and therapy development and study the genetic etiology and molecular mechanisms of these diseases.

Eligibility Criteria

Inclusion criteria: * One of the following: 1. Primary participant: Clinical or genetic diagnosis of HSP or a related disorder 2. Secondary participant: Unaffected family member (1st or 2nd degree relative) of primary participant (with the above-mentioned restrictions for special populations) able to give informed consent 3. Unrelated healthy control able to give informed consent AND * Written informed consent AND \- Participants are willing and able to comply with study procedures Exclusion criteria: * Missing informed consent of primary or secondary participant/ healthy control/ legal representatives * For controls: evidence of a neurodegenerative disease or movement disorders; inability to give informed consent
